Timber Rattlesnake Recovery Plan – MN DNR Page 7 of 47 Background Scientific name: Crotalus horridus Common name: Timber rattlesnake Other names: Velvet tail, banded rattlesnake Category: Reptile, venomous Family: Viperidae Global Status: G4, apparently secure State Status: S2, imperiled This is the only rattlesnake species in most of the populous northeastern United States and is second only to its cousins to the west, the prairie rattlesnake, as the most northerly distributed venomous snake in North America. Western diamondback rattlesnakes are named for the distinctive diamond-shaped markings along their backs that are darker than the gray, yellow or pinkish base color. It is critical to keep in mind that timber rattlesnakes are highly venomous and should not be handled or disturbed. When a timber rattlesnake bites into its prey, its fangs unfold and come down onto the prey animal. Loose sections of the tail made of keratin (the same substance as human hair and fingernails) form the characteristic rattles or "buttons" at the tip of the timber rattlesnake's tail. Timber rattlesnakes inhabit many eastern and southern states, ranging from central New England across to Texas, Oklahoma, Kansas and Nebraska. This is the only rattlesnake species in most of the populous northeastern United States and is second only to its cousins to the west, the prairie rattlesnake, as the most northerly distributed venomous snake in North America. It likes to explore, and it will go several miles away from its winter den with no intention of sitting still for very long. This rattlesnake has the smallest range of any of our rattlesnakes in Oklahoma, only being found in the panhandle and western counties along the Okla/Texas border, but this species has a number of sub-species found in the western United States that make it the rattlesnake with the largest range, from Mexico to Canada. In Nevada, the only venomous snakes are rattlesnakes, and none are protected by state or federal law.

This large-bodied venomoussnake is distinguished by a rather plain, tan or brown head; dark, bold crossbands; a rust-colored stripe down the backbone; a black, "velvety" tail; and, of course, a large rattle.
